Sticky Honey Garlic Chicken Thighs
These juicy chicken thighs are coated in a sweet and savory sauce that the whole family will love.

My best advice is to keep an eye on the pan while the sauce reduces. You want it thick and glossy, but honey can burn quickly if the heat is too high, so take your time and enjoy the process.
🧺 Ingredients
- 2 pounds boneless skinless chicken thighs
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1/2 cup honey
- 1/3 cup soy sauce
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 tablespoon chopped parsley for garnish
👩🍳Instructions
- 1
Season the chicken thighs with a little salt and pepper.
- 2
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ium high heat.
- 3
Add the chicken to the pan and sear both sides until they are golden brown and cooked through.
- 4
In a small bowl, whisk together the hon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, apple cider vinegar, and black pepper.
- 5
Pour the sauce mixture into the skillet with the chicken.
- 6
Let the sauce simmer for about 5 minutes, turning the chicken occasionally, until the liquid reduces into a thick glaze.
- 7
Remove from the heat and sprinkle with fresh parsley before serving.
💡 Tips
Serve this chicken over a bowl of steamed white rice or roasted vegetables to soak up the extra sauce. If you have le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days and reheat gently in a pan.
